# Approvals: Date Format Localization — Tansorrel Platform

All changes to locale-aware date rendering in the Tansorrel checkout flow require security review, since format strings are sourced from the Larkspool translation pipeline and could carry injection risk. Reviewers must confirm that format tokens are allowlisted, that fallback locales are pinned, and that no user-supplied strings reach the formatter. Approval is not complete until countersigned by the responsible owner, whose name appears below.

named custodian: Quenix Oliix

## Wayfarer Audio Plugins — Getting Started

External plugins for the Wayfarer museum audio-guide app run in a sandboxed runtime and communicate with the exhibit server over the Curator API. Your plugin manifest declares which galleries it may narrate; anything else is rejected at load time. To test locally, create a .env in your plugin folder and place your Curator access credential on the following line:

sealed setting: LEDGER_TOKEN20=6148d35bbb480b0ab79e

Runbook: Pennywhistle notification fan-out backpressure. When the fan-out workers fall behind, the outbox table balloons and delivery latency spikes — you'll see it first in the Dovetail queue-depth graph. Don't just scale workers; check whether a single noisy tenant is flooding the topic, and throttle them via the tenant config first. If you do scale, bump FANOUT_WORKERS in the deploy env, redeploy, and watch for drain within ten minutes. The workers authenticate to the broker with a credential set on the next line of the env file.

env line for tagaf-yahif: LEDGER_TOKEN29=a7e22fd0ee7d43436e62c1c3439fb

## Authentication

The Murblet log-sampler sits in front of our chattiest service, Fennwick-Relay, and drops an adjustable fraction of debug lines before they reach storage. New team members should know that the sampling-rate endpoint is write-protected: changing the rate without auth is impossible by design, since a misconfigured rate once flooded the Tarnow cluster. All configuration calls must be authenticated, so include on each request the bearer token below.

login token, yajeg-fawif: eyJhbGciOiJIUzI1NiIsInR5cCI6IkpXVCJ9.eyJzdWIiOiIEdPQYnZXaZIn0.HSRTnYZBx0Qc